Як створити пагінацію в PHP

Розшарування дозволяє зручніше прокручувати довгі набори записів. PHP включає функцію розбиття сторінок, яку можна використовувати для сегментації заданої кількості записів для кожної сторінки. Функція вимагає певної кількості записів для кожної сторінки, таблиці, з якої надходять записи, і шляху до файлу функції нумерації сторінок.

1.

Відкрийте веб-браузер і завантажте сторінку функції "Pagination.php" на свій комп'ютер. Додайте файл до каталогу, що містить інші файли PHP.

2.

Клацніть правою кнопкою миші PHP-файл, який ви хочете використовувати для відображення записів. Натисніть "Відкрити за допомогою", а потім клацніть редактор PHP у списку програм.

3.

Додайте необхідні змінні параметри зі значеннями, які потрібно встановити для нумерації сторінок. Наступний код показує, як налаштувати змінні для показу лише:

$ table = 'клієнти';

$ records = 20;

$ filepath = '/ includes/pagination.php';

Наведений вище приклад коду витягує записи з таблиці клієнтів, а розбиття сторінок показує 20 записів на сторінці. Змінна "filepath" ідентифікує, де зберігається файл функції pagination.php.

4.

Додайте наступний код у верхню частину файлу:

Сторінки ($ table, $ records, $ filepath);

Цей приклад коду встановлює нумерацію для поточної сторінки PHP, тому ваші записи показують лише кілька записів за один раз. Користувач бачить кнопку "Наступна сторінка", щоб перейти до наступного набору записів.

 

Залиште Свій Коментар